59/*!-
60 \class QStackedWidget-
61 \brief The QStackedWidget class provides a stack of widgets where-
62 only one widget is visible at a time.-
63-
64 \ingroup organizers-
65 \ingroup geomanagement-
66 \inmodule QtWidgets-
67-
68 QStackedWidget can be used to create a user interface similar to-
69 the one provided by QTabWidget. It is a convenience layout widget-
70 built on top of the QStackedLayout class.-
71-
72 Like QStackedLayout, QStackedWidget can be constructed and-
73 populated with a number of child widgets ("pages"):-
74-
75 \snippet qstackedwidget/main.cpp 0-
76 \snippet qstackedwidget/main.cpp 2-
77 \snippet qstackedwidget/main.cpp 3-
78-
79 QStackedWidget provides no intrinsic means for the user to switch-
80 page. This is typically done through a QComboBox or a QListWidget-
81 that stores the titles of the QStackedWidget's pages. For-
82 example:-
83-
84 \snippet qstackedwidget/main.cpp 1-
85-
86 When populating a stacked widget, the widgets are added to an-
87 internal list. The indexOf() function returns the index of a-
88 widget in that list. The widgets can either be added to the end of-
89 the list using the addWidget() function, or inserted at a given-
90 index using the insertWidget() function. The removeWidget()-
91 function removes a widget from the stacked widget. The number of-
92 widgets contained in the stacked widget can-
93 be obtained using the count() function.-
94-
95 The widget() function returns the widget at a given index-
96 position. The index of the widget that is shown on screen is given-
97 by currentIndex() and can be changed using setCurrentIndex(). In a-
98 similar manner, the currently shown widget can be retrieved using-
99 the currentWidget() function, and altered using the-
100 setCurrentWidget() function.-
101-
102 Whenever the current widget in the stacked widget changes or a-
103 widget is removed from the stacked widget, the currentChanged()-
104 and widgetRemoved() signals are emitted respectively.-
105-
106 \sa QStackedLayout, QTabWidget, {Config Dialog Example}-
107*/-

151/*!-
152 Appends the given \a widget to the QStackedWidget and returns the-
153 index position. Ownership of \a widget is passed on to the-
154 QStackedWidget.-
155-
156 If the QStackedWidget is empty before this function is called,-
157 \a widget becomes the current widget.-
158-
159 \sa insertWidget(), removeWidget(), setCurrentWidget()-
160*/-
161int QStackedWidget::addWidget(QWidget *widget)-
162{-
163 return d_func()->layout->addWidget(widget);
never executed: return d_func()->layout->addWidget(widget);
0
164}-
165-
166/*!-
167 Inserts the given \a widget at the given \a index in the-
168 QStackedWidget. Ownership of \a widget is passed on to the-
169 QStackedWidget. If \a index is out of range, the \a widget is-
170 appended (in which case it is the actual index of the \a widget-
171 that is returned).-
172-
173 If the QStackedWidget was empty before this function is called,-
174 the given \a widget becomes the current widget.-
175-
176 Inserting a new widget at an index less than or equal to the current index-
177 will increment the current index, but keep the current widget.-
178-
179 \sa addWidget(), removeWidget(), setCurrentWidget()-
180*/-

186/*!-
187 Removes \a widget from the QStackedWidget. i.e., \a widget is \e-
188 not deleted but simply removed from the stacked layout, causing it-
189 to be hidden.-
190-
191 \note Parent object and parent widget of \a widget will remain the-
192 QStackedWidget. If the application wants to reuse the removed-
193 \a widget, then it is recommended to re-parent it.-
194-
195 \sa addWidget(), insertWidget(), currentWidget()-
196*/-
